			<description>&#60;p&#62;I understand this is about Milling data, but this is related to milling and doesn't seem to be covered anywhere else. &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;When I go to cast &#34;mill herbs&#34; on whats in my bags, it will cast, and I will get nothing. No pigment, or anything. I won't lose my herbs either, it's like the cast did nothing. &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;I just wanted to know if this is a common issue with the patch or should I be concerned? &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Sometimes, if I move my herbs to a different bag or seperate them into stacks of 5 it will work, but in most cases it won't change the outcome. &#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;As you all know it can be frustrating after spending 3 hours farming herbs, to find you can't mill a damn thing no mater what you do, then end up with a bag or two full of herbs you can't do anythign with untill they fix the bug. I would go ahead and farm more herbs for the next set of herbs, but I'm quickly runing out of bag, bank, and guild bank space. I'm honestly about to make a guild on a different charater and use the guild bank to store my stuff at this point.
